What is 3D lighting rendering?

3D lighting rendering is the process of simulating realistic or stylized lighting in a digital 3D environment to enhance the visual quality of scenes or objects. Artists use specialized software to place light sources, adjust their properties, and render images or animations with accurate shadows, highlights, and color effects. This process is crucial in industries like animation, visual effects, video games, and architectural visualization, as it helps create mood, depth, and realism. A skilled 3D lighting renderer understands both artistic principles and technical aspects to achieve the desired look for a project.

What are the key skills and qualifications needed to thrive as a 3D lighting rendering artist?

To thrive as a 3D Lighting Rendering Artist, you need a strong understanding of lighting principles, color theory, and rendering techniques, usually backed by a degree in animation, visual effects, or a related field. Proficiency with industry-standard tools such as Autodesk Maya, Blender, Arnold, V-Ray, or Unreal Engine, and familiarity with compositing software like Nuke is typically required. Creativity, attention to detail, and effective communication are essential soft skills that help artists interpret briefs and collaborate with teams. Mastery of these skills ensures realistic, visually compelling scenes that meet artistic vision and production deadlines.

What are some common challenges faced by 3D lighting rendering artists when working on large production teams?

3D Lighting Rendering artists often face challenges in maintaining visual consistency across multiple scenes, especially when collaborating with large teams on complex projects. Coordinating with other departments—such as modeling, texturing, and compositing—requires clear communication and efficient workflow management to ensure lighting matches the creative vision. Additionally, they must adapt to tight production schedules and frequent feedback, balancing technical problem-solving with artistic intent. Staying updated on rendering technologies and optimizing scenes for faster render times are also key aspects of daily work.

What is the difference between 3D Lighting Rendering vs 3D Modeler?

Aspect3D Lighting Rendering3D Modeler
Primary FocusCreating realistic or stylized lighting and rendering of 3D scenesCreating and modifying 3D models and objects
Skills & ToolsLighting techniques, rendering software (V-Ray, Arnold), scene compositionModeling software (Maya, Blender), topology, texturing
Work EnvironmentVisual effects studios, architectural visualization, animationGame development, film, product design
CredentialsOften requires knowledge of 3D software, art, and lighting principlesProficiency in modeling software, artistic skills

While 3D Lighting Rendering focuses on lighting and rendering scenes to achieve visual realism or style, 3D Modelers create the 3D objects that populate these scenes. Both roles often collaborate but require different skill sets and tools, making them distinct yet interconnected in the 3D production pipeline.
